    In this episode, I introduce Transition Psychology, what happens emotionally, mentally, and spiritually when life shifts, but clarity hasn’t caught up yet.

    Many women blame themselves during these seasons. They assume something is wrong when, in reality, they’re adjusting to change. This conversation is about steadiness, not speed—learning how to honor changing capacity, set boundaries without over-explaining, and recognize transition as wisdom rather than failure.

    If you’re in between seasons, this episode will help you locate yourself and move forward gently.

    In This Episode, We Talk About

    • Why boundaries often come before clarity
    • How transition affects capacity, decision-making, and faith
    • Why over-explaining is exhausting in new seasons
    • The difference between selfishness and recalibration
    • Role renegotiation: when growth changes expectations
    • How to recognize whether you’re grieving, redefining, rebuilding, or simply tired

    In this re-entry episode, I share why I stepped back, what became clear during the pause, and how I’m showing up now. Many women mistake exhaustion for weakness, grief for distance from God, and transition for failure. This conversation is about steadiness, not pressure, and learning how to move forward wisely when life feels unclear.

    If you’ve been tired, uncertain, or carrying more than people realize, this episode is for you.

    In This Episode, We Talk About

    • Why stepping back can be wisdom, not quitting
    • Emotional exhaustion vs. lack of faith
    • Why clarity often comes after steadiness
    • How transition affects decision-making
    • What it means to stay present without rushing the season
